Lindsay Davenport withdraws from Amelia Island tourney due to illness

AMELIA ISLAND, Fla. - Lindsay Davenport has withdrawn from the Bausch & Lomb Championship semifinals Saturday because she was feeling ill.

Tournament director John Arrix said Saturday that Davenport couldn't get out of bed and was dizzy. Arrix says Davenport's illness may stem from the cold her 9-month-old son had earlier this week.

Davenport was to have played top-seeded Maria Sharapova. Sharapova now gets a walkover to Sunday's title match, her first final on clay.
